Get started16 Lower Anchor Street is a two-bedroom detached house in Chelmsford (CM2 0AS). It has a recorded floor area of 59 m² (around 635 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1976-1982 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(November 2025) shows a C (score 76), near the top of the C band. The rating has held steady at C across 2 certificates since May 2013.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Poor to Average and lighting went from Very Poor to Good; while window efficiency dropped from Good to Poor. This certificate was lodged in the last six months, so the rating reflects current condition. At 59 m² this is the 13th smallest of 26 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 34–150 m². The building's EPC ratings span E to B across 26 units on file.
Sale prices here have outpaced Chelmsford HPI: 7.2%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£233,000 is 19.5% above the 2020 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£307/sq ft) was about 27.8%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Sold January 2020 for £195,000.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property.
